Ah - true. 웹2024년 4월 15일 · A little bit of diastatic malt can be useful in bagel dough. It will affect texture as well as giving sweetness and color. Non-diastatic malt (in powder or syrup form) is just about giving sweetness and promoting color. If you're adding malt to the water to boil bagels, there's no point in using diastatic malt, since the boiling will destroy ...

웹Other sources of diastatic malt include wheat and rice grains. It is added to bread formulations to correct enzyme activity or adjust fermentation time and is commonly used in … Malt has been used since prehistoric times in brewing and bakery applications. Diastatic malt is considered the European bakers’ secret and is regarded as the normal source of alpha-amylase. In Germany, this malt is commonly used in the manufacture of small crusty rolls. 1 더 보기 Several functions can be attributed to diastatic malt in baked goods, namely: 1,2 1.
